Key Elements of Mediterranean-Asian Fusion
The Mediterranean diet is known for its emphasis on fresh fruits and vegetables, olive oil, and lean proteins like fish and chicken. On the other hand, Asian cuisine often features a diverse range of spices, herbs, and sauces that add depth and richness to dishes. When these two culinary traditions come together, they create a symphony of flavors that is both comforting and exciting.

Signature Dishes
Some popular dishes that showcase the Mediterranean-Asian fusion include:
- Spicy Tuna Tartare with Olive Tapenade
- Grilled Miso-Glazed Eggplant with Feta Cheese
- Lemon-Ginger Hummus with Pita Chips
- Shrimp and Vegetable Stir-Fry with Za'atar Seasoning
